Introduction: What are Freiberger horses?

Freiberger horses, also known as Swiss Warmbloods, are a versatile and popular breed that originated from Switzerland. They were initially bred for farm work and transportation, but their excellent temperament and athleticism have made them suitable for various equestrian activities, such as dressage, jumping, and driving. Freiberger horses are well-known for their strength, endurance, and gentle nature, making them a popular choice for riders of all levels.

Characteristics of Freiberger horses

Freiberger horses typically stand between 14.2 and 16 hands high and weigh between 900 and 1200 pounds. They have a muscular build with a broad chest and well-defined withers. Their head is well-proportioned with a straight or slightly concave profile, and their eyes are large and expressive. Freiberger horses have strong, sturdy legs with sturdy hooves that make them ideal for rugged terrain. They come in a variety of colors, including bay, chestnut, black, and gray.

Temperament and personality of Freiberger horses

Freiberger horses are known for their calm and gentle nature, making them an ideal choice for beginner riders. They are intelligent, willing, and easy to train, making them a popular choice for both novice and experienced riders. Freiberger horses are also known for their loyalty and affectionate nature, making them great companions for riders who seek a strong bond with their horse.

Health and maintenance of Freiberger horses

Freiberger horses are generally healthy and hardy, but they require regular care and maintenance to stay in top condition. They need regular grooming, including brushing and bathing, to keep their coat clean and healthy. They also need regular hoof care, including trimming and shoeing, to keep their feet healthy and sound. Freiberger horses require a balanced diet that includes high-quality hay, grains, and supplements to meet their nutritional needs.
